TURISAS Interviewed By South Africa's VOICE OF ROCK RADIO (Audio)

South Africa's Voice Of Rock Radio conducted an interview with Mathias Nygård of Finnish "battle metal" warriors TURISAS at this year's Hellfest, which was held June 17-19, 2011 in Clisson, France. You can now listen to the entire interview using the SoundCloud player below.

"Stand Up And Fight", the new video from Finnish "battle metal" warriors TURISAS, was filmed on February 7 in the California desert with director Iain Sclater. Influenced by the film "Mad Max" and the band’s own image, the video is sure to provide a thrilling new look at TURISAS in the band's first-ever U.S.-shot music video.

"Stand Up And Fight" is the title track of TURISAS's third album, which entered the official chart in the band's home country at position No. 5. The CD was released in North America on March 8 via Century Media Records. It was made available in the following formats:

* Limited mediabook with bonus CD (two additional tracks, special acoustic live performance as CD enhancement)
* CD
* Gatefold LP plus the entire album on CD
* Digital download

"'Stand Up And Fight' is a loose continuation of the story from 'The Varangian Way', and picks up where the previous one left us, in Constantinople," explains mainman Mathias Nygård. "However, it is not a sequel as such. In general, the songs are much more universal and deal with topics that can be placed just as tightly into the modern world as in the 11th century Byzantine Empire. 'Stand Up And Fight' has much more to offer the contemporary listener."
